Scrying as a general rule usually only work within the same plane.

Well, not really. The fourth-level spell Scrying explicitly says that if the subject is on a different plane, he gets a bonus on his saving throw. V's Enhanced Scrying is likely higher-level than that. So since Roy can (voluntarily or not) fail that save, V can Scry him just fine.
